What is a Sequential Turbo System?
A sequential turbo system uses two or more turbochargers that operate at different boost levels. Typically, a smaller turbo spools quickly at low RPMs for immediate power, while a larger turbo kicks in at higher RPMs for increased performance. This setup aims to provide a smooth power curve and reduce turbo lag.
Advantages of Installing a Sequential Turbo System
- Enhanced Power Delivery: The system offers a broader power band, making acceleration smoother and more powerful across different RPM ranges.
- Reduced Turbo Lag: By using smaller turbos at low RPMs, the system minimizes delay in boost response.
- Improved Efficiency: Better control over boost levels can lead to more efficient fuel consumption under certain conditions.
- Customization: Enthusiasts can fine-tune the system for specific performance goals.
Disadvantages of Installing a Sequential Turbo System
- Complex Installation: The system requires significant modifications to the engine bay and exhaust pathways, making installation complex and costly.
- Increased Maintenance: More components mean higher chances of mechanical issues and more frequent maintenance requirements.
- Potential Reliability Issues: The added complexity can impact long-term reliability, especially if not installed or tuned properly.
- Cost: High-quality sequential turbo kits and professional tuning can be expensive, often exceeding the cost of other performance upgrades.
